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5745 61 352
8612522 43693616 5035637
8612522 43693616 5035637
00348766714 8864 2592 33325650189
All about undefined
Interested in learning more?
8612522 43693616 5035637
00348766714 8864 2592 33325650189
See more
100993 940
4875468 70729 436105 4193
See more
737 20223 56
06513 4461819 804 64 57
See more